Re: [Xen-devel] Re: [RFC PATCH 30/35] Add generic_page_range() function




On 22 Mar 2006, at 08:51, Zachary Amsden wrote:

Although this interface is intended to be useful in a wide range of
situations, it is currently used specifically by several Xen
subsystems, for example: to ensure that pagetables have been allocated
for a virtual address range, and to construct batched special
pagetable update requests to map I/O memory (in ioremap()).


This interface is great, and highly useful. But it doesn't seem to be able to work on native hardware, as it doesn't support large pages.

Ah, good point. I'll add that.
